Могут ли документы, проиндексированные с помощью Solr на JDK6, быть получены с использованием только lucene api на JDK1.4? - PullRequest
2 голосов
/ 13 марта 2010

Моя среда выполнения все еще работает на JDK1.4, но мне нравятся функции Solr, связанные с тем, как документы принимаются и индексируются. Смогу ли я проиндексировать свои документы с помощью Solr в автономном режиме в последней версии JDK, скопировать индекс и использовать его в моей среде выполнения с более старой версией JDK?

Для версии Solr 1.4.0 используется Apache Lucene 2.9.1, совместимый с JDK1.4. (но сам Solr требует JDK5).

Предполагая, что то, что я пытаюсь сделать, даже возможно, какие функции я потеряю, если буду искать индексы Solr только с помощью API Lucene?

1 Ответ

3 голосов
/ 13 марта 2010

Да, индекс Solr - это стандартный индекс Lucene, который можно открыть с помощью «сырого» Lucene, однако вы потеряете все функции, которые Solr делает для вас, например faceting , caching , выделение и т. Д.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...